LedgerX gets U.S. approval for derivatives on digital currencies

July 24, 2017--The U.S. Commodity Futures Commission said on Monday it has granted New York-based LedgerX, a bitcoin options exchange, the first license to clear and settle derivative contracts for digital currencies.

The license authorizes LedgerX to provide clearing services for fully collateralized digital currency swaps.

NYSE American Opens to Take on Upstart Exchange IEX

July 24, 2017--Overhauls smallest market with speed bump it once questioned
IEX opened a year ago after battle with rivals including NYSE

The New York Stock Exchange's response to industry rabble-rouser IEX Group Inc. is open for business.

Called NYSE American, the newest U.S. stock exchange went live Monday with a feature IEX first made famous: a 350-microsecond delay on orders, a speed bump that blunts some speed-driven trading strategies.

ETF Managers Group Announces Closures Of 2 ETFs

July 21, 2017--ETF Managers Group LLC ("ETFMG") today announced that the Board of Trustees of the ETF Managers Trust has decided to close the PureFunds ISE Big Data ETF (BIGD) and the PureFunds Solactive FinTech ETF (FINQ) based on an ongoing review of market demand.

Effective immediate, BIGD and FINQ will increase their cash holdings in contemplation of liquidation and will no longer accept creation orders.

Trading will be suspended on the NYSE Arca for BIGD and on Nasdaq for FINQ at the closing of the market on July 31, 2017.
